Five-axis spraying machine

Application ScenariosAutomobile Manufacturing Industry: It is used for spraying automobile bodies, bumpers, interior parts, etc. It can quickly and precisely complete large-area spraying work, ensuring the high quality and consistency of the automobile's appearance.Furniture Industry: It can carry out treatments such as painting and powder coating on the surfaces of various furniture pieces, creating coatings of different colors and effects, and enhancing the aesthetic appeal and durability of the furniture.Mechanical Manufacturing Industry: It conducts protective spraying on the casings and components of mechanical equipment to prevent rust and corrosion, extending the service life of the equipment while giving it a good appearance.3C Product Industry: It is used for spraying the casings of electronic products such as mobile phones and computers, meeting the high requirements of products for appearance texture and color, and enabling fine spraying on smaller components.

Structural Composition of Five - Axis Automatic Spraying Machine


  • Mechanical Arm: Usually composed of five motion axes, including three rotation axes and two translation axes. The coordinated movement of these axes enables the spray gun of the spraying machine to flexibly reach various positions and angles, achieving all - round spraying of objects with complex shapes.

  • Spray Gun System: Equipped with high - precision and high - performance spray guns, it can precisely control the spraying flow, pressure, and atomization effect according to different spraying requirements, ensuring that the coating adheres evenly to the object surface.

  • Control System: Generally adopts an advanced numerical control system. Operators can set parameters such as spraying path, speed, and spraying volume through programming. The control system also has real - time monitoring and feedback functions, which can automatically adjust the spraying process to ensure the stability of the spraying quality.

  • Feeding System: Responsible for transporting spraying materials such as paint or coatings to the spray gun. This system usually includes paint storage tanks, delivery pipes, metering pumps and other components, which can precisely control the supply of paint and ensure the continuity of the spraying process.

  • Safety Protection System: To ensure the safety of operators and equipment, the five - axis automatic spraying machine is equipped with various safety protection devices, such as light curtain sensors, emergency stop buttons, and protective barriers. When a person or object enters the dangerous area, the safety system will immediately stop the operation of the equipment.

Working Principle


The five - axis automatic spraying machine precisely controls the movement of the five axes through the control system, enabling the spray gun to spray the object surface according to the preset path and parameters. During the working process, the mechanical arm drives the spray gun to move flexibly in three - dimensional space. At the same time, the spray gun sprays the paint evenly on the object surface according to the set flow and pressure. Using advanced sensor technology and feedback mechanism, the equipment can monitor the spraying status in real - time. If uneven spraying or abnormal situations are found, it will be adjusted or an alarm will be issued in time.

Performance Characteristics


  • High Flexibility: The five - axis linkage design enables it to adapt to the spraying of objects with various complex shapes and structures. Whether it is an irregular curved surface or components with multiple angles, precise spraying can be achieved.

  • High - Precision Spraying: With the precise control system and advanced spray gun technology, the five - axis automatic spraying machine can achieve millimeter - level spraying accuracy, ensuring uniform coating thickness and a smooth surface, and improving the appearance quality and consistency of products.

  • Efficient Production: The automated spraying process greatly improves production efficiency, reducing the time and labor intensity of manual operation. It can perform continuous spraying operations, and the spraying speed can be adjusted according to production requirements, effectively shortening the production cycle.

  • Cost Reduction: Compared with manual spraying, the five - axis automatic spraying machine can precisely control the amount of paint used, reducing paint waste. At the same time, due to the improvement of production efficiency and product quality and the reduction of the defective rate, the overall production cost is reduced.

  • Environmental Protection and Energy Saving: Some five - axis automatic spraying machines adopt advanced spraying technologies, such as electrostatic spraying and high - flow low - pressure spraying. These technologies can not only improve the adhesion rate of the paint but also reduce the volatilization of paint droplets, reducing environmental pollution and meeting environmental protection requirements.
